In the context of political elections, a caucus is a meeting where registered party members discuss and vote on their preferred candidate, while a primary is a statewide election where registered voters cast their ballots for their preferred candidate. The main difference is that caucuses involve discussions and group voting, while primaries are more like traditional elections with individual voting.

Political Science is a social science discipline concerned with the study of the state, government and politics. It deals extensively with the theory and practice of politics, and the analysis of political systems and political behaviour.

One context clue that can help you figure out what suffrage means is if the word is used in reference to the right to vote in political elections. Suffrage specifically refers to the right to vote, especially in the context of women's suffrage movements.
